From Charges to Trial: Unpacking the Post-Indictment Process

Once an individual is charged of a crime and an indictment are filed, the legal process commences. This indicates the transition from investigation to prosecution, laying the stage for a potentially lengthy and complex trial. The post-indictment phase encompasses a series of crucial steps that determine the course of the case.

Initially, the defendant can choose acknowledge guilt. This frequently leads to a negotiated settlement with the prosecutor, bypassing a full trial. However, if the defendant chooses to challenge the charges, the case advances to the pretrial phase.

Throughout, both legal parties engage in a series of actions. This may include motions, discovery, plea agreements, and pre-trial hearings. The purpose of these proceedings is to focus the issues in dispute and prepare for trial.

Understanding Your Position After an Indictment

Being indicted can be a daunting experience, leaving you feeling overwhelmed and uncertain about your next steps. It's crucial to remember that even though you've been charged, you still possess certain fundamental rights. Understanding these rights and the corresponding responsibilities is essential for managing this complex legal situation effectively.

Firstly, you have the right to remain silent. You are not obligated to testify to the authorities without an attorney present. Anything you say can be used against you in a court of law, so it's best to exercise your right to not answer. Secondly, you have the right to legal counsel.

A qualified attorney can advise you throughout the entire legal process, ensuring your rights are protected and advocating for your best interests. Don't hesitate to seek an experienced criminal defense attorney as soon as possible after being indicted.

Keep in mind that while you have these rights, there are also responsibilities related with them.

You are expected to abide by the court's orders and appear for all scheduled hearings. Furthermore, it's important to be truthful with your attorney about all relevant information to enable them to provide you with the most effective legal strategy.
